1. Nose Shape: Pointed vs Rounded

  • Boeing: Boeing aircraft typically have a pointed, sharp nose. It looks sleek and aerodynamic, often likened to the tip of an arrow.
  • Airbus: In contrast, Airbus aircraft feature a rounded, semi-circular nose, giving a softer and more bulbous appearance.

📌 Quick Tip: Think “sharp = Boeing” and “round = Airbus.”


2. Cockpit Windows: V-shaped vs Cut-Square

  • Boeing: The cockpit windows of Boeing planes have a distinctive V-shape on the lower edge of the side windows. The corner of the last window appears sharp and angled.
  • Airbus: Airbus windows are more square-like, and the upper corner of the last window has a unique cut or notched design.

📌 Quick Tip: Boeing windows look aggressive, Airbus windows look boxy with a cut.


3. Engine Shape and Position

  • Boeing: Boeing engines are not perfectly round—the bottom is slightly flattened, and they often appear more compact. They are mounted in front of the wing.
  • Airbus: Airbus engines are usually perfectly circular and are mounted directly under the wing, which is more noticeable from behind.

📌 Quick Tip: Flat-bottom engines = Boeing; round engines under wing = Airbus.


4. Tail Design: Sloped vs Straight Attachment

  • Boeing: The tail of Boeing aircraft often meets the fuselage at a slight angle, creating a sloped connection.
  • Airbus: Airbus tails are sharply and directly attached to the body with no noticeable slope.

📌 Quick Tip: Sloped tail = Boeing; straight and flush tail = Airbus.


5. Landing Gear Retraction

  • Boeing: After takeoff, Boeing’s rear landing gear retracts but remains partly visible due to the absence of a full cover.
  • Airbus: Airbus planes have fully enclosed landing gear, making them completely invisible after retraction.

📌 Quick Tip: Visible gear = Boeing; hidden gear = Airbus.
